My weekend was relaxing and I really needed it. I worked some, wrote a scene I’m going to delete, and a scene I love sprang out of that misstep. This is something that as a writer I believe it…

Writing crap is the roadway to brilliance.

Okay maybe brilliance is a little strong, LOL. Brilliant storytelling is my dream. But right now, I’m just striving for the honest and real story of a romance that endures heartache and heals into a timeless love. But the road to that goal is paved with discarded words, sucky scenes or whole chapters. Once in a while there’s a scene I adored, but it simply didn’t work. However, I needed each and every word to complete the journey to The End.
